You can only feel love to the extent in which you love yourself. If you deficiently love yourself, you will never believe that another person could truly love you. If you overly love yourself, no one’s love will be good enough, and the world will seem pale and cold. Michael Brent Jones
About This Quote

The idea that you must love yourself is not an easy one to accept. It can be difficult to know what you need and how much you need it. And, as with most things, the answer is as individual as the question. However, there are general guidelines to help you on your path to self-love.

The first step is to believe in yourself. It may sound trite, but if you don’t believe in yourself, no one else will. You can’t expect your loved ones or your friends to support you if you don’t support yourself.

If you don’t believe that love comes from within, you will never be able to believe that another person could love you for who you are. Only then will the world be a place that is beautiful and worth living in.
